About This Vallejo, CA Facility
MedMark Treatment Centers in Vallejo, California, is an outpatient drug rehab specializing in opioid recovery for adults. They offer a range of services, including medically supervised ambulatory detox, medication-assisted treatment (MAT) using methadone and/or buprenorphine, and intensive outpatient (IOP), general outpatient (OP), and aftercare programming.
- Dedicated services for pregnant and postpartum women, military personnel, veterans, and individuals with co-occurring disorders
- Evidence-based MAT programs support clients' sustained sobriety through the use of longer-term pharmacotherapy
- Comprehensive approach includes medical and mental health assessments, personalized care planning, and extensive recovery-focused life skills training
MedMark Treatment Centers is state licensed, LegitScript certified, and CARF accredited, ensuring high-quality care for their clients. They accept various forms of payment, including private insurance, military insurance, Medi-Cal, Medicaid, and self-pay, making their services accessible to a wide range of individuals.
The facility treats specific addictions such as opioid addiction, drug addiction, alcoholism, and substance abuse. They offer a continuum of care, including detox, outpatient programs, aftercare support, dual-diagnosis treatment, and intensive outpatient levels of care, tailored to meet each client's unique needs.

The Commission on Accreditation of Rehabilitation Facilities (CARF) is a non-profit organization that specifically accredits rehab organizations. Founded in 1966, CARF's, mission is to help service providers like rehab facilities maintain high standards of care.

Detox is the stage of recovery where the drugs or alcohol are fully removed from your body. As you stop using, your body metabolizes the last dose or drink and starts sending triggers to your brain to get more. These cues lead to cravings. If additional substances are not obtained you begin to go through withdrawal. Your body begins to reset chemical pathways and other metabolic processes begin which can be extremely uncomfortable.
There are two different ways to detox, with medications and without. Depending on your level of addiction and what you are using, you may need medical supervision. For many drugs and alcohol, the acute phase of detox can be completed in a number of days. Cravings and certain longer-term withdrawal symptoms may remain for longer as your body completely rids itself of the drug and relearns how to function without it.

Dialectical behavioral therapy focuses on eliminating negative thoughts such as suicidal thoughts. It is useful in the treatment of patients with uncontrollable emotions. The term “dialectic” means the integration of opposites. In the substance abuse context, DBT refers to accepting the patient’s addiction.
Alcoholics Anonymous is the original 12-Step program that established the model that other 12-Step programs, like Narcotics Anonymous, follow. 12-Step programs are support groups that are led and run by members of each group. These groups use the “Big Book,” which contains the 12-Step philosophy of recovery and ongoing abstinence from drugs or alcohol.
